The Wellington County Ontario Provincial Police (OPP) is asking for the public's assistance regarding a stolen vehicle.  

The Wellington County OPP are investigating the theft of a vehicle from a parking lot on Industrial Drive, Mount Forest. On Aug. 29, 2022, between 1 a.m. and 3 a.m., unknown person(s) stole a 2013 Red Kia Rio with Ontario license plate CTYH416 attached. There is a buffed-out scratch along the driver's side rear door.   

Below are some simple steps that all vehicle owners can to help reduce the number of stolen vehicles and to protect yourself as the vehicle owner:

  • Do not leave your keys in your vehicle. 
  • Do not leave your vehicle running.
  • Lock your vehicle.
  • Treat your keys like cash - Don't leave keys in places where they are easy to steal such as a gym locker, on your desk at work, in an open purse or unattended in a shopping cart.
  • Never leave anything in your vehicle in plain view such as loose change, cell phones, cameras, clothing, gifts, cigarettes, medication, firearms, or any other valuables.
  • Install a remote car starter - Remote starters are designed to shut off if anyone attempts to drive the vehicle without a key. This will allow you to warm up your car without risk of theft.
